Working Principles

The BSM75GP60BOSA1 operates based on the principles of insulated-gate bipolar transistors, utilizing its high power handling capacity and efficient switching characteristics to facilitate power conversion and control in various applications. When a suitable voltage is applied to the gate terminal, the IGBT allows current flow between the collector and emitter terminals, enabling effective power regulation.
